Why could you not come? For what reason
could you not come?
On your way, did they build a fortress of
cast iron, a wall within the fortress, and
a house within the wall, then did they put
a chest within the house, a box within
the chest, and bind you in the box,
locking it firmly with a lock, of
dragon and turtle design, on a double bolt?
Why do you not come?
There are thirty days in a month, will there
not be one day you come to me?
